Consider Your Room Size
When choosing home theater speakers, one of the first factors to consider is the size of your room. The number of speakers and their positioning will vary depending on the size of the room. A small room requires fewer speakers and a different speaker placement than a larger room. If you have a large room, it is better to opt for larger speakers to fill the space.
Identify Your Audio Needs
Once you have established the size of the room, the next step is to identify your audio needs. Do you want a 5.1 or 7.1 surround sound system? Do you need a subwoofer? What type of sound do you want to achieve? Knowing your audio needs will help you narrow down your speaker search.
Analyze Your Speaker Options
The next step is to analyze the various speaker options available. When looking at speakers, pay attention to the following features:
- Design: Do you prefer a sleek modern look or a more traditional style?
- Power: What level of power do you need?
- Impedance: What is the impedance rating?
- Frequency response: What is the frequency response range?
- Connectivity: Do you need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, or optical connectivity?
Once you have identified the features you are looking for, you can start to compare speakers and find the best option for your needs.
